Because MCAS is not simply a food problem. It’s an immune system regulation problem.
When mast cells become overactive, they can release excessive amounts of histamine and inflammatory chemicals, triggering symptoms such as:
🔹 Flushing
🔹 Itching and hives
🔹 Eczema and skin reactions
🔹 Headaches and migraines
🔹 Sinus congestion
🔹 IBS symptoms
🔹 Anxiety and panic attacks
🔹 Heart palpitations
🔹 Brain fog
🔹 Fatigue
